本文探究了霍山h5麻将软件高级研发的技术与实践方法。首先,介绍了霍山h5麻将软件的概念和市场前景,指出了掌握高级技术的重要性。其次,详细介绍了麻将软件开发所需要的技术栈,包括HTML、CSS、JavaScript、微信开发者工具和框架等,同时分析了这些技术的应用场景和优缺点。接着,探讨了如何提高麻将软件的维护性和可扩展性,其中包括使用组件化开发、使用ES6+语法、采用第三方库等技术。然后,介绍了如何优化麻将软件的性能,包括使用麻将软件云开发、选择合适的框架和库、进行图片压缩等方面。最后,总结了本文的内容,并对未来麻将软件研发的趋势进行了展望。
1. 霍山h5麻将软件的概念和市场前景
霍山h5麻将软件是一种在微信生态圈内的轻应用,具有轻量化、便捷性、跨平台等优势。目前,麻将软件被广泛应用于商业推广、生活服务、互联网金融、医疗健康等领域,市场前景广阔。麻将软件的快速发展和广泛应用,对于开发人员的技术要求也越来越高。
2. 麻将软件开发所需要的技术栈
麻将软件开发所需要的技术栈主要包括HTML、CSS、JavaScript、微信开发者工具和框架等。其中,HTML用于页面结构的描述,CSS用于页面样式的定义,JavaScript用于页面逻辑的实现。微信开发者工具是麻将软件开发时的集成开发环境,而框架则是提高开发效率和代码质量的重要工具。在实际开发中,我们也可以根据项目需求选择合适的技术栈,比如使用Vue或React等前端框架,使用TypeScript进行类型检查等。
3. 如何提高麻将软件的维护性和可扩展性
为了提高麻将软件的维护性和可扩展性,我们可以采用一系列高级技术和实践方法。其中,组件化开发可以将页面拆分成多个独立的组件,便于维护和重用;使用ES6+语法可以提高代码质量和开发效率;采用第三方库可以快速引入各种功能模块,降低开发难度。此外,我们还可以使用代码规范工具进行代码风格检查,使用单元测试和自动化测试工具进行测试覆盖率检查和测试用例运行。
4. 如何优化麻将软件的性能
在麻将软件开发中,优化性能是至关重要的。其中,麻将软件云开发可以将一些计算密集型的操作外置到云端,减轻客户端的负担和提高响应速度;选择合适的框架和库也可以提高性能,比如使用uni-app等多端框架进行开发;进行图片压缩可以降低页面加载时间和流量消耗。此外,我们还可以使用Chrome DevTools等工具进行性能分析和调试,及时发现和解决性能问题。
5. 麻将软件研发的未来趋势
麻将软件作为一种快速发展的应用形态,未来仍将有更多新的需求和技术涌现。未来,我们可以预见麻将软件将实现更多硬件设备的无缝对接,通过语音识别、人脸识别和AI等技术实现更智能化的交互和服务。此外,麻将软件的开发工具和框架也将不断完善和更新,为开发人员提供更多便捷和高效的开发方式。随着智能手机和5G等技术的快速普及,麻将软件的应用场景和市场前景也将日益广阔。
通过本文的介绍,我们了解了霍山h5麻将软件高级研发的技术和实践方法。在未来的麻将软件研发中,我们需要不断学习和掌握新技术,提高自己的技术水平,以适应不断变化的市场和用户需求。同时,我们还需要新思路和创新意识,不断挖掘麻将软件的潜力和应用价值,为用户带来更优质的服务体验。
本文旨在。介绍了霍山h5麻将软件的基本特点,并深入分析了它的开发方法与流程。此外,文章还从设计、代码编写、测试等多个方面提供了一些实用的建议和操作技巧,希望能够帮助开发者更好地理解和掌握这门技术。
1. h5麻将软件的基本特点
霍山h5麻将软件是一种全新的应用程序开发方式,它采用混合式开发模式,通过H5技术,将应用程序部署在云端,以轻量级的方式运行在各种端设备上,具有以下几个基本特点:
1.1 无需下载、即点即用
h5麻将软件是一种无需下载、即点即用的应用程序,它在云端提供了统一的接口和服务,用户可以通过浏览器或者微信等社交客户端进行访问,无需事先下载和安装,使得用户能够更加方便地使用各种应用程序。
1.2 快速开发、高效迭代
h5麻将软件使用了现代化的开发框架和工具,极大地提高了开发效率和迭代速度。相对于传统的原生应用开发方式,h5麻将软件具有更加灵活、方便、快速的开发方式,可以更好地满足用户不断变化的需求。
1.3 跨终端、通用性强
h5麻将软件是一种跨终端、通用性强的应用程序开发方式。它可以在任何支持H5技术的设备上运行,比如PC、移动设备等,同时,它还可以集成多种社交媒体平台,具有广泛的应用范围和使用场景。
2. h5麻将软件的开发方法与流程
霍山h5麻将软件的开发方法由以下几个步骤组成:
2.1 需求分析和功能设计
在开发h5麻将软件之前,需要对用户需求和功能进行全面的分析和设计,明确最终的产品形态和所需技术架构,建立完整的功能模块和接口设计文档,为后续的开发工作提供指导和支持。
2.2 麻将开发和代码编写
在麻将开发和代码编写阶段,需要选用合适的开发框架和编程语言,搭建开发环境和基础设施,按照功能设计文档进行逐步开发。需要注意的是,在编写代码时,需要根据开发框架和规范进行合理的代码架构和结构设计,充分考虑代码的复用性和可维护性。
2.3 测试和调试
在完成代码编写之后,需要进行全面的测试和调试工作,包括单元测试、集成测试、系统测试等多个方面。需要注意的是,测试和调试工作是麻将开发流程中非常重要的一个环节,只有测试完全合格之后才能上线发布,以确保麻将的质量和稳定性。
2.4 上线发布和版本迭代
在测试和调试后,可以上线发布工作,将应用程序部署到云端,供用户使用。需要注意的是,应用程序的上线和发布需要符合一定规范和流程,遵循产品研发的版本迭代管理方法,及时修复bug和完善功能,持续改进用户体验。
3. h5麻将软件的设计建议
在设计h5麻将软件时,需要根据用户需求和应用场景合理设计用户界面和操作实现方式。以下是一些设计建议和注意事项:
3.1 界面简洁美观
h5麻将软件所提供的界面设计必须简洁美观。过于繁琐和复杂的设计会降低用户体验, 应根据目标受众选取合适的颜色和字体, 以及符合品牌形象和风格的界面风格。
3.2 导航便利明了
h5麻将软件的导航必须便利明了,可参考其他应用的成功经验,提供符合用户习惯的导航方式,并保证导航的实用性、可用性、可靠性和高效性。
3.3 系统辅助友好
h5麻将软件的系统辅助需要友好,包括文本提示、错误提示、表单填写等,以提高用户的操作体验和满意度。此外,还需要确保应用程序和系统的稳定性和安全性。
4. h5麻将软件的代码编写技巧
在编写h5麻将软件代码时,需要遵循以下技巧和规范:
4.1 代码复用和封装
h5麻将软件的代码编写需要考虑到代码的复用性和封装性,避免出现重复的代码和逻辑。要充分利用现有的库和插件,并封装通用的UI组件和基础库,以提高代码复用性和减少代码冗余。
4.2 代码注释和文档
h5麻将软件的代码编写需要适当地添加注释和文档,描述代码的功能和意义,使得代码的可读性和可维护性更加提高。要养成一个良好的注释和文档编写习惯,使得代码库和应用程序更加易于理解和使用。
4.3 代码规范和风格
在编写h5麻将软件的代码时,需要遵守编码规范和风格,使用合适的命名规则、缩进方式、代码格式和注释规范等,使得代码看起来更加清晰、规范、易于维护。
5. h5麻将软件的测试与部署
在测试与部署h5麻将软件时,需要遵循以下操作步骤:
5.1 维护团队
h5麻将软件的测试和部署需要一个专业的维护团队。需要配备高水平的技术支持和专门的开发人员组成合理的维护团队,对应用程序进行稳定性、安全性、性能、可用性和效率等方面的测试和优化。
5.2 自动化测试
为了提高测试效率和覆盖率,需要采用自动化测试技术。通过编写自动化测试脚本和用例进行测试和验证,能够减少人为测试的误差,提高测试稳定性和可靠性,缩短测试周期。
5.3 上线部署
h5麻将软件的上线部署需要遵循一定的流程和规范。需要对应用程序进行全面测试和稳定性评估,确保应用程序的品质和满意度,然后才能进行上线部署操作,将应用程序成功地部署到云端并向用户开放。